About the role
Are you ready to take ownership of a critical role in our regional operations? We’re looking for a Stores Coordinator to supervise the day-to-day operations and security of our Regional Inventory Stores and sub-stores across the region.
In this role, you’ll also deliver a streamlined e-Procurement service, ensuring our teams have the materials and resources they need to keep operations running smoothly.
Who are we?
When you join Water Corporation, you play an important role for the people of WA. Our services are essential for life - everyday, millions of Western Australians rely on us to deliver and manage water across our state.
If you’re driven to make a meaningful contribution, you’ve come to the right place.
Real benefits that matter
- Real flexibility with options to work from home, 9-day fortnight, flexible work hours
- Two well-being days each year to do whatever you need to do to feel good
- Access to long service leave pro rata after 3 years of service
- Take advantage of our co-contribution superannuation scheme. Receive a 12% employer contribution and enjoy an additional 2% employer co-contribution when you elect to salary sacrifice 2%.
- Purchase additional leave of up to 12 weeks or work 4 years at a reduced salary and take the fifth year off as paid leave
-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ander cultural and ceremonial leave of up to 5 days so you can maintain your cultural connection and wellbeing.
Discover more benefits we offer to support the unique and individual ways our employees live.
What the role will involve
- Manage Materials & Procurement – Adhere to corporate standards for materials management and e-Procurement processes.
- Stock Handling & Documentation – Load/unload items (as required) and process all paperwork and system entries accurately and on time.
- Communication & Coordination – Liaise with stakeholders on stock movement and availability.
- Monitor & Improve NWR Stores – Oversee NWR store operations and identify and deliver improvements to work practices.
- Reporting - Review and enhance current reporting approach
- Provide Guidance & Support – Offer functional supervision and advice to team members on stores management and procurement policies.
- Ensure Safety Compliance – Follow all occupational health and safety policies and proactively identify and report hazards.
About you
- Strong Experience – Proven background in stores or warehouse operations, including chemical handling.
- Administrative & Customer Support Skills – Ability to provide business and customer service support effectively.
- Tech-Savvy – Skilled in inventory management systems and PC-based tools (e.g., SAP MM, SAP PM, e-Procurement, Microsoft Office).
- Licences & Certifications – High Risk Forklift Licence, C Class driver’s licence, and Construction Card (blue or white).
- Desirable Qualifications – Cert IV in Warehousing Distribution, First Aid, Dangerous Goods Operator Certificate.
- Additional Advantage – Certificate II in Transport & Distribution of Dangerous Goods.
